Shortly after her execution, the judge dropped dead and a stain … free marine aquarium screensaver downloadWebOct 1, 2016 · This monument was erected in memory of Colonel Jonathan Buck, founder of Bucksport, who died on March 18, 1795. The memorial, built of Blue Hill granite, was erected by his descendants nearly sixty years after his death. Sometime after its placement, the outline of a leg appeared on the monument. free marine biology textbooksWebJun 6, 2024 · Buck's heirs twice tried replacing the tombstone to rid it of the accursed stain, but to no avail.
